- 25-year-old Maxwell Frost has become the first Generation-Z member of Congress, winning his election to Florida’s 10th district over 72-year-old Calvin Wimbish.
- Of his anti-gun stance, Frost said: “This is something that my generation has had to face head-on: being scared to go to school, being scared to go to church, being scared to be in your community. That gives me a sense of urgency.”
- The former Uber driver quit the job to pursue running for office full-time.
